Cashew Cheese Sauce

Cashew Cheese SauceThree Guiding Stars iconThree Guiding Stars indicate the best nutritional value.

Thanks to Anissa Pinkham for sharing this recipe with our team! Numerous additions can be added to this versatile sauce as it heats up in the pan. Try adding picante sauce, chopped jalapeños, diced green chilies, a pinch of cayenne, cumin, or your favorite hot sauce.

Herbed Popcorn

Herbed PopcornThree Guiding Stars iconThree Guiding Stars indicate the best nutritional value.

Popcorn is a wonderful, whole-grain snack food that’s low in calories and high in enjoyability. It doesn’t need to lean on butter or salt, either. With a tiny bit of preparation, you can make an herb-infused oil drizzle that pairs wonderfully with nutritional yeast for a flavor experience that will wow you.
